Database Systems
Assignment #1
Due Date: Nov 1st 2019
Submission Instructions:
Use proper assignment papers for solving your assignment questions. Assignment done on diary pages,
register pages, rough pages will not be credited.
Do not copy the work of your peers. In case cheating is detected, then your case will be referred to DC.
Task:
Select the project/idea of your own choice. Write an abstract and business rules of the
Database you are going to develop. Design the database using an ER diagram.
a) Write an abstract.
b) Identify business rules
c) Develop an ER diagram
Database Systems
Assignment #2
Due Date: Nov 10th 2019
Submission Instructions:
Use proper assignment papers for solving your assignment questions. Assignment done on diary pages,
register pages, rough pages will not be credited.
Do not copy the work of your peers. In case cheating is detected, then your case will be referred to DC.
Task:
Create the database and all possible tables (at least 6). Apply referential, integrity and domain
constraints in SQL Management studio. Load the data and make a class diagram.
a) Identify the Domain of each attribute
b) Identify the primary key of each relation.
c) Identify the foreign keys and referential integrity constraints
Database Systems
Assignment #3
Due Date: Nov 27
th 2019
Submission Instructions:
Use proper assignment papers for solving your assignment questions. Assignment done on diary pages,
register pages, rough pages will not be credited.
Do not copy the work of your peers. In case cheating is detected, then your case will be referred to DC.
Task:
Write down the insertion and updating queries on your database in words as well in using PL-
SQL.
a) Populate the relations with sample tuples and show all insertions in SQL statements.
b) Show all the possible update operations on your database.
Database Systems
Assignment #4
Due Date: Dec 10th 2019
Submission Instructions:
Use proper assignment papers for solving your assignment questions. Assignment done on diary pages,
register pages, rough pages will not be credited.
Do not copy the work of your peers. In case cheating is detected, then your case will be referred to DC.
Task:
Create an application (in ASP.net or Java) that uses your database.
DB Project Ideas
• Employee Record Information System
• Carpet House database Project
• Movie Ticket Booking Database Project
• Library system database Project
• Retail Store Database Project
• Doctor's clinic Database Project
• Vet's Clinic Database Project
• School System Database Project
• Music CD Collection Database Project
• Task Management Database Project
• Hotel Management Database Project
• E-Ticket Database Project
• Electricity Bill Payment Database Project
• Database Management System for Stock Exchange
• E-Tender Management Database Project
• USPS services database management for particular state
• Vehicle Company Database
• Implementation of Database For Online Travel Registration System.
• Online Passport Automation System
• Project estimation system database project
• Blood Donation Management system database project
• Chronic Care Management System using Database
• Liquor Distributor Database Management system
• Inventory Management for a Computer Hardware Retailer
• Stock Market Data Processing
• Banking System
• Airways database management system
• Bus reservation database management system
• Auto Part Shop Management System
• Students Exam Database System